【摘要】 采用击板法和爆破法结合,成功地在关门山水库工地进行了堆石休内弹性波现场测试和坝体脉动观测,得到了坝体的自振特性和坝体内弹性波速分布及相应的经验公式;在与国外同类试验成果以及室内大型动三轴仪试验成果的广泛比较后,给出堆石材料动力变形参数职值的经验范围。

【Abstract】 The field test of elastic waves in dam body and the microtremor observa-tions were carried out successfully on Guanmengshan Concrete Faced Rockfill Dam site by means of combining a shooting board method with seismic explora-tion technique, The vibration characteristics and distribution of elastic velocities in dam body as well as relevant emperical formula have been obtained. After comparing widespreadly with the results of similar field tests abroad and large scale dynamic triaxial apparatus tests, the range concerning rock fill material parameters to be adopted for dynamic analysis is given.
